Default oil in air filter box




After cleaning the oil out of the air filter box numerous times in our 03 recon, and convinced it was blowby from the crankcase, I think I have figured it out.The girls have figured out how to ride wheelies by standing on the rear rack and pulling it up, its pretty easy to do ,at the same time it dumps oil into the filter box and also oils up the air filter which then clogs it up. This type of wheelie also rips off the tool box lid and the rear light wire. The recon takes a lickin and keeps on tickin!

I find that all the Hondas that use the design of having the breather in the airbox, will get oil in the airbox even under normal conditions.

yeah, it could also be the oil simply dripping off the air filter. The air filter is a oiled-foam type, and sometimes they get over-oiled and some will drip off at times.
